About this property
On golden pond get away .Fall Festivals leaf peeping canoeing hiking firepit
Relax in our jacuzzi, while enjoying the breathtaking sunsets over the pond and listening to the loons. Cook fresh Maine lobster on the gas grill. Enjoy the quiet evenings on the screened porch or sit out on the porch swing and stargaze. This rustic cottage also offers delightful weekends in early season June and late September when the beaches are quieter and more laid back. This wonderful home on pond offers a bounty of activities.
Go kayaking, canoeing, fishing, and swimming. Visit numerous nearby sites such as the charming fishing village of Ogunquit with its spectacular ocean walk (Marginal Way), outlet shopping in Kittery, or arcades, taffy pull and Wild Kingdom Amusement Park at Short Sands Beach. Take a picnic to the ocean only ten minutes away and enjoy the view of the Nubble Lighthouse. Nearby are 22 miles of hiking and mountain biking trails.Great Fall get away.Foilage.
The kids can play on the clean, white-sand beaches, in the amusement arcades, or at the beautiful new playground.
This wonderful vacation cottage has something for everyone. It's a fabulous family vacation place which has sleeping quarters for up to a maximum of 4 adults and 3 children or less adults and more children.
